Crafted in Italy by the historic Lazzaroni family, Lazzaroni Amaretto Liqueur is an authentic expression of traditional Italian craftsmanship dating back to the 1850s. Made from the original family recipe, this liqueur is produced using Amaretti di Saronno cookies — giving it a distinct almond flavor with a natural sweetness and aromatic complexity that sets it apart from other amarettos. 1. What makes Lazzaroni Amaretto different from other amaretto liqueurs?
Lazzaroni is the only amaretto made using actual Amaretti di Saronno cookies, rather than extracts, giving it a more authentic and complex almond flavor.
